Customer.io
Behavioral messaging platform for product-led SaaS and tech companies
Customer.io is a behavioral messaging platform built for product-led SaaS companies that need to trigger automated emails, SMS, push notifications, and in-app messages based on real-time user events. Its visual workflow builder and Liquid templating provide deep personalization, while the built-in Data Pipelines act as a lightweight CDP. Trusted by 8,000+ companies including Notion and Segment, it starts at $100/month for 5,000 profiles.
Mailjet
Collaborative email platform for teams with powerful API
Mailjet is a French-founded email platform (now owned by Sinch) that uniquely combines transactional and marketing email under one roof with real-time team collaboration. Its volume-based pricing with unlimited contacts makes it particularly cost-effective for businesses with large subscriber lists but moderate sending frequency. With strong GDPR compliance baked into its European DNA and a flexible API, it bridges the gap between developer-focused tools and marketer-friendly platforms.

Customer.io: Pros & Cons
Pros
- +Powerful visual workflow builder with real-time event-based triggers for behavioral automation
- +Omnichannel messaging across email, SMS, push notifications, in-app, and webhooks in one platform
- +Built-in Data Pipelines that serve as a lightweight CDP, unifying web, mobile, and backend data
- +Segment builder is intuitive enough for marketers without requiring dedicated engineering support
- +Startup Program offers up to 12 months free for qualifying early-stage companies
Cons
- −Essentials plan starts at $100/month for only 5,000 profiles — expensive for small teams
- −Steep learning curve for non-technical users, especially with Liquid templating syntax
- −Pricing scales aggressively past 10K profiles with significant jumps between plan tiers
- −Template editor feels restrictive for highly custom-coded email layouts
- −Searching for past messages and editing templates can be unintuitive and slow
Mailjet: Pros & Cons
Pros
- +Real-time collaborative email editing lets multiple team members work on the same campaign simultaneously with live comments
- +Volume-based pricing with unlimited contacts means large lists stay affordable — one user grew from 0 to 50,000 subscribers affordably
- +Strong GDPR compliance built into the platform with EU data hosting, as a French-founded company under European regulations
- +RESTful API with SMTP relay supports both transactional and marketing email from a single platform
- +Deliverability rated 88% by EmailToolTester (above 83.1% industry average) with built-in list validation powered by Mailgun
Cons
- −Automation builder covers basics but lacks depth — triggers based on opens/clicks are tricky to configure and abandoned cart requires Zapier
- −No built-in landing page builder, forcing users to rely on third-party tools for lead capture
- −Many of the 110 integrations route through Zapier rather than being native direct connections
- −Migration from other ESPs is largely manual with limited import assistance for contacts, templates, and automations
- −Customer support response times are frequently criticized, with some serious technical issues going unresolved for extended periods
